    #3675

    mmm… this has been requested a couple of times.

    Maybe I’ll create an add-on for it (I don’t want to make the core plug-in too ‘heavy’). The only problem is how the imported event behaves – if I import an event from Facebook (for example) and edit it, should it update it on Facebook? If I import it and the event is updated on Facebook – should it be updated on the site. But what if updated on both Facebook & the site.

    I think it has to be either complete sync, or just a manual import (which you can do if you can get an ICS file).

    If anyone has created something like this, or is planning to please post here 🙂 (It should be possible to create an add-on like this with the existing API – so if anyone wants a go…)
